ABSTRACT:
Selectable signal connection provisions are made for passing signals relative to logic circuitry of digital bipolar semiconductor integrated circuits. Each such provision has formed on the chip for each selectable signal connection, an active circuit element whose conduction state relative to signals concerned is controlled by applied circuit conditions. The conditions are selected by operative control circuitry responsive to a configuring or selection signal applied temporarily thereto for switching between stable states and thus determining the conduction state of the active circuit element.
